With the advent of the European Accessibility Act in June 2025, support for read aloud is becoming a mandatory feature for all reading applications.
This repository is meant to document best practices for developers or for anyone interested in understanding the inner-workings of a read aloud feature. It won't target a specific platform, ideally making it suitable for both native and Web apps.
Through a dedicated Github Project, this project also aims to identify issues that get in the way of implementing a good read aloud experience on various platforms.
